What is Safe Mode?

When you start a trial or create a new account, it will begin in 'Safe Mode'. This allows you to explore the system with a few safeguards in place:

Emails will only be sent to email addresses with your own domain, ensuring your clients won't receive any unwanted test proposals.

Integrations are read-only, so you can't accidentally overwrite data in connected apps with Socket test data.

Reset Data is possible while in Safe Mode, you may want to clear out test data by removing Client, Contact and Proposal records before going live. Removing services and pricing configuration is also an option.

Leaving Safe Mode

Once you’ve finished setting things up and testing, and you’re ready to send your first proposal, you’re all set to come out of Safe Mode 🥳

Here's a few final things you might want to double-check.
​

  1. Clear out test data - clients, contacts or proposals. Click ‘Safe Mode’ on your top banner and ‘Select your Reset Options’

  2. Check your branding feels like you Branding

  3. Set your proposal numbers - stick with your old system if that’s easier Proposal settings (you can only do this once before leaving Safe Mode)

  4. Make sure everyone on the team has their invite Team

  5. Give your Engagement Letter a quick review in Document Templates

  6. Add or tweak your Service Schedule Templates

  7. Then, link your Service Schedules to your pricing. Go to Pricing and then click ‘Billing & Engagement Letter Settings'

  8. Check your integrations are all connected and working.
